embroider
verb
/ɪmˈbrɔɪ.dər/

Definition
To decorate a piece of fabric with needle and thread or yarn.

Examples
- She likes to embroider flowers on her dresses.
- He learned how to embroider during his art class.
- The artist decided to embroider the family crest onto the quilt.

Meaning
Embroidering involves stitching patterns or images onto fabric, often used to enhance the visual appeal of textiles.
